A closure is currently in place on the northbound carriageway of the M5 following a serious collision this afternoon (Wednesday 6 May).
Police were called at around 12.20pm with a report of a two vehicle collision near to junction 9 for Tewkesbury.
A closure has been put into place between junctions 11 and 9 northbound while emergency services remain at the scene.
These are expected to remain in place for a number of hours with motorists asked to plan their route in advance and avoid the area.
